The Woonsocket, Rhode Island Hip Hop & Rap group “1 LYFE” is heating up the myspace.com circuitry. They have generated over 100,000 hits on their web page and have gained a large internet fan base, and started their own local label recently “1 Lyfe Productions, llc”. I had an opportunity to meet with the group last week and spoke to them about their LYFE in the music business.

The group has three members NIQ [Nique Fullen], AC [Aaron Cole], and J.DOT [Jarrett Flores], and each one brings something different to the table.

NIQ is the “beat man” and a contributing lyricist. He brings the club vibe and swag to the group. A self proclaimed ladies man; he is always on the prowl for inspiration. NIQ began his career at the age of eight and has never stopped working to reach his goal of becoming a “player” in the music business. He spoke with great passion about his music and his creative lyrics. “I just take what’s going on around me and write it down”.

AC is the critical thinker and metaphoric leader of the group. His lyrics touch on the street life, politics, and social awareness. Throughout the interview he spoke about how his music tells a story, evoking emotion from the listener and identifying with the groups target audience [15-24 year old].

The final member of the group is J DOT, who is the explicit lyricist. He brings a certain roughness to the group, “gangster swag” if you will. I found J DOT to be very approachable despite his tough exterior. He too spoke passionately about his group and the vision they shared for their future. He shared some of his influences [Jay-Z, Lloyd, and others] in the music business. J DOT talked about their past performances at venues such as Destiny’s Tavern in Woonsocket, RI, The Slaughter House at Tommy’s Lounge in Pawtucket, RI, and Jerky’s in Providence, RI.

The group has been extremely busy working on their new album and their collaboration with SODMG and litplayboii [One of Soldier Boys artist]. The new album is scheduled to be released this summer and the group will be opening for Cassidy on Thursday April 22, 2010 at Level 2, 101 Richmond Street, Providence, RI.

I look forward to listening to the group’s new album and a follow up interview.
